Army Colonel, Major & DSP Of Jammu And Kashmir Police Killed In Gunfight With Terrorists In Anantnag

0 9,022

An Indian Army Colonel, a Major, and a Deputy Superintendent of Police (DSP) of Jammu and Kashmir Police were reportedly killed in an encounter with terrorists in Anantnag district.

The encounter broke out between security forces and terrorists in Jammu and Kashmir’s Anantnag district on September 13.

Earlier on September 12, security forces killed two terrorists during a gunfight that broke out in the Narla area of Rajouri.

“Troops cordoned the terrorists and heavy firefight ensued on September 12 wherein one terrorist was killed on the same night. Despite bad weather and hostile terrain, the second terrorist was pursued and neutralized on the morning of September 13 after heavy firing throughout the night,” the Defence PRO stated.

“Large quantity of warlike stores have been recovered, including Pakistan marking medicines. One soldier of 63 RR has made the supreme sacrifice and three soldiers have been injured, along with an SPO. An Army dog has also laid down her life,” it added.
